ABSTRACT
We describe two cases of primary non-Hodgkin's lymphoma presenting as scalp tumour. In the first case the scalp mass was painful and tender while the second case presented with painless scalp mass. Both cases showed evidence of cranial vault destruction with involvement of dura. Histology showed features of typical B-cell, large cell non-Hodgkin's lymphoma without any systemic involvement. We are reporting these cases because of its rare occurrence and a review of pertinent literature follows
